Has anyone managed to import 3d model into xml? Like in form of pillars for example. I believe proof of concept would be:
1. Decimate object in blender with triangulate option(in forms of connected triangles, pic rel), low poly 3d. Export to .obj file.
2. Every triangle can be presented in xml as max. 2 pillars, since we have x1 and x2 required parameters for pillars.
3. Create a wrapper that from .obj file creates pillars for the whole model. It would process each triangle as max 2 pillars.
I don't want to re-invent the wheel if it exists...

Re: 3d custom models(.obj ,.fbx...) in XML in form of pillar
No need to use pillars for that. <3dmodel> directive would be more appropriate. It's probably not yet documented at dsj4.pl
It looks like this:
Additionally you can define extra "seams" between vertices to smoothen the surface in normals calculation.

Re: 3d custom models(.obj ,.fbx...) in XML in form of pillar
Here are the available attributes. I'll fill more info during the weekend.
3dmodel Parent element: hill id refx refy refz refbone batch Parent element: 3dmodel id fvf texture1 material order zbias alphatest blending culling multitexturemode blendmode zwrite b1 b2 b3 b4 staticlighting mipmaplodbias refx refy refz refbone vertex Parent element: batch x y z rhw w1 w2 w3 nx ny nz psize diffuse diffuse2 u1 v1 u2 v2 b1 b2 b3 b4 face Parent element: batch v1 v2 v3 seam Parent element: 3dmodel b1 b2 v1 v2 3dmodel-instance Parent element: hill
